Step 1: Define Your Objectives
Before diving into activity planning, clarify what you want to achieve. Are you aiming to improve communication, increase trust, or simply break the monotony of daily tasks?
Example Objectives:
- Improve Communication: Focus on activities that require sharing ideas.
- Boost Morale: Choose fun, light-hearted games.
- Enhance Collaboration: Engage in problem-solving challenges.
Step 2: Choose the Right Activity
Here are some activities that can energize your team in just 30 minutes:
Quick Activity Recommendations
| Activity Name | Time Needed | Group Size | Cost per Person | Energy Level | Indoor/Outdoor | Engagement Level | |----------------------------|-------------|------------|------------------|--------------|----------------|------------------| | Human Bingo | 30 mins | 10-30 | $5 | Medium | Indoor | High | | Marshmallow Challenge | 30 mins | 5-20 | $10 | High | Indoor | High | | Team Trivia | 30 mins | 5-30 | $15 | Low | Indoor | Medium | | Scavenger Hunt | 30 mins | 10-30 | $8 | Medium | Outdoor | High | | Quick Draw Competition | 30 mins | 5-20 | $5 | Medium | Indoor | Medium |
Activity Breakdown:
-
Human Bingo: Create bingo cards filled with personal traits. Teams mingle to find colleagues who match the traits.
- Cost: $5/person for printing.
- Energy Level: Medium; encourages movement and conversation.
-
Marshmallow Challenge: Teams build the tallest tower using spaghetti and a marshmallow.
- Cost: $10/person for materials.
- Energy Level: High; fosters creativity and teamwork.
-
Team Trivia: Organize a trivia quiz with questions about your company or fun facts.
- Cost: $15/person for a trivia host.
- Energy Level: Low; great for a quick mental boost.

Step 5: Risk Mitigation
Consider potential challenges and how to address them:
- Low Participation: Encourage team leaders to promote the activity.
- Materials Shortage: Double-check supplies a day before.
- Time Overruns: Assign a timekeeper to ensure adherence to the schedule.
